Method 1: Using On-Screen Keyboard

One of the simplest ways to send Ctrl Alt Del is by using the on-screen keyboard available on most remote desktop applications. Here’s how you can do it:

1. Launch the remote desktop connection.
2. Once connected, open the on-screen keyboard on the remote computer.
3. Press Ctrl, Alt, and Del keys on the on-screen keyboard in sequence.

This method is straightforward and works well for most users.

Method 2: Using Keyboard Shortcuts

Another way to send Ctrl Alt Del is by using keyboard shortcuts within your remote desktop session. Follow these steps:

1. While in your remote desktop session, press Ctrl + Alt + End.
2. This key combination acts as a substitute for Ctrl Alt Del and will bring up the security options menu.

Using keyboard shortcuts is quick and efficient once you get used to them.
